目录
什么是v2ray mux?
v2ray mux是v2ray中的一个功能,它可以将多个TCP连接复用到一个TCP连接上,从而提高连接的利用率和效率。在一些网络环境下,使用mux功能可以有效避免因为频繁建立和断开TCP连接而导致的性能下降。
v2ray mux断流的原因
v2ray mux断流是一个比较常见的问题,它可能由以下几个原因造成:
网络环境问题
- 网络延迟高:如果网络延迟较高,会导致mux连接建立和维护困难,容易出现断流。
- 网络抖动大:网络抖动过大也会导致mux连接不稳定,从而出现断流。
- 网络防火墙限制:一些网络防火墙会对长时间保持的TCP连接进行限制,从而导致mux连接断流。
客户端问题
- 客户端设置不当:客户端mux相关设置如果配置不当,也会导致mux连接不稳定。
- 客户端网络环境问题:如果客户端所在网络环境本身存在问题,也会影响mux连接的稳定性。
服务端问题
- 服务端设置不当:服务端mux相关设置如果配置不当,也会导致mux连接不稳定。
- 服务端资源不足:如果服务端的CPU、内存等资源不足,也会影响mux连接的稳定性。
如何解决v2ray mux断流问题
针对上述造成v2ray mux断流的各种原因,我们可以从以下几个方面进行优化和解决:
检查网络环境
- 测试网络延迟和抖动情况,如果延迟过高或抖动过大,可以考虑更换网络环境或使用代理等方式优化网络质量。
- 检查网络防火墙是否对长时间保持的TCP连接进行限制,如果有,可以尝试调整防火墙规则。
优化客户端设置
- 检查客户端mux相关设置是否配置正确,如mux并发连接数、是否开启mux等。
- 尝试关闭mux功能,观察是否能解决断流问题。
- 如果客户端网络环境本身存在问题,可以考虑更换网络环境或使用代理等方式优化网络质量。
优化服务端设置
- 检查服务端mux相关设置是否配置正确,如mux并发连接数、是否开启mux等。
- 如果服务端资源不足,可以考虑升级服务器配置或者减少其他服务的负载。
- 尝试关闭mux功能,观察是否能解决断流问题。
通过以上几个方面的优化和排查,相信大部分v2ray mux断流问题都能得到解决。
v2ray mux断流常见问题解答
Q: 为什么我的v2ray会出现mux断流问题? A: v2ray mux断流可能由网络环境、客户端设置和服务端设置等多方面因素导致,需要针对具体情况进行排查和优化。
Q: 如何检查是否是网络环境问题导致的mux断流? A: 可以测试网络延迟和抖动情况,如果延迟过高或抖动过大,可以考虑更换网络环境或使用代理等方式优化网络质量。同时也要检查网络防火墙是否对长时间保持的TCP连接进行限制。
Q: 如何优化客户端设置来解决mux断流问题? A: 可以检查客户端mux相关设置是否配置正确,如mux并发连接数、是否开启mux等。如果客户端网络环境本身存在问题,也可以考虑更换网络环境或使用代理等方式优化网络质量。
Q: 如何优化服务端设置来解决mux断流问题? A: 可以检查服务端mux相关设置是否配置正确,如mux并发连接数、是否开启mux等。如果服务端资源不足,可以考虑升级服务器配置或者减少其他服务的负载。同时也可以尝试关闭mux功能,观察是否能解决断流问题。
Q: 如果以上方法都无法解决mux断流问题,还有什么其他方法可以尝试? A: 如果以上方法都无法解决mux断流问题,可以考虑暂时关闭mux功能,改用其他传输协议如TCP、WebSocket等,观察是否能解决问题。如果问题仍然存在,可能需要进一步排查v2ray配置或者更换其他代理软件。
总之,v2ray mux断流问题可能由多方面因素导致,需要针对具体情况进行全面排查和优化。希望本文对您解决这个问题有所帮助。如果还有其他问题,欢迎随时咨询。